Understanding Composite Doors
Composite doors are made from a mix of products, consisting of wood, PVC, and insulating foam. This multi-layered style not only enhances security however also improves thermal effectiveness, while offering impressive weather resistance. Property owners often pick composite doors for the following reasons:
Benefits of Composite Doors
Enhanced Security:
Composite doors are geared up with sophisticated locking systems.Their robust building makes them more resistant to forced entry compared to traditional wooden doors.
Energy Efficiency:
These doors frequently score extremely on energy effectiveness scores.Insulating foam cores help keep a constant indoor temperature, thus minimizing energy expenses.
Low Maintenance:
Composite doors are designed to resist fading, warping, and decomposing.A simple wipe-down with a wet fabric is adequate for maintenance.
Range of Designs:
Homeowners can select from a vast range of styles, colors, and finishes to match any home style.Personalization options enable personalization, consisting of unique glass features.
Environmentally Friendly:
Many manufacturers utilize sustainable materials.Their sturdiness decreases the need for regular replacements, which adds to a lower carbon footprint with time.Why Upgrade Your Composite Door?

Actions to Upgrade Your Composite Door
Upgrading a composite door involves several key steps:
1. Assess Your Current Door
Before making an upgrade, assess the existing condition of your composite door. Search for the following:
Signs of wear and damage.Gaps or drafts that might show bad insulation.Out-of-date design functions that do not line up with your home's visual.2. Set a Budget
Comprehending your spending plan is important when upgrading your door. Consider:
The expense of the new door itself.Extra costs for setup, which might consist of removal of the old door.Potential expenses for hardware upgrades or custom functions.3. Choose the Right Materials
While composite doors are usually long lasting, it's vital to choose premium materials. Research different makers and designs. Key considerations include:
Insulation homes.Security functions.Toughness and service warranty provided by the manufacturer.4. Select the Design
With a myriad of designs available, put in the time to choose one that complements your home. Think about:
Color and finish choices.Door design (e.g., conventional, modern, or customized).Hardware and glass features.5. Professional Installation
For the best results, consider hiring a professional installer. A knowledgeable installer ensures that your door fits properly and functions efficiently. Make certain to:

Composite doors are known for their resilience and can last anywhere from 30 to 50 years, depending upon the quality of materials used and the level of maintenance.
Q2: Can I set up a composite door myself?
While it is possible to set up a composite door yourself, it is suggested to employ a professional for best outcomes. Incorrect installation can jeopardize security, insulation, and general functionality.
Q3: Are composite doors energy-efficient?
Yes, composite doors are extremely energy-efficient due to their insulating properties, helping to keep homes warm in winter and cool in summertime.
Q4: What maintenance do composite doors need?
Composite doors require minimal maintenance. Regular cleaning with mild soap and water is generally enough, and periodic checks of the seals and locking systems are recommended.
Q5: Are composite doors eco-friendly?
Yes, many composite doors are made from sustainable products and are designed to last longer than conventional wood doors, lowering waste in the long run.
